The Fundamentals of the Leak Down Test

At its core, the leak down test is a diagnostic procedure designed to evaluate the sealing efficiency of an engine’s cylinders. It provides a quantitative assessment of the compression loss within the engine, offering valuable insights into the state of the piston rings, valves, head gasket, and cylinder walls. Understanding the Results: What Do the Numbers Mean?

The results of a leak down test are typically presented as a percentage of compression loss. A low percentage indicates good sealing efficiency, while a higher percentage suggests potential issues. Generally, a leak down percentage of 10% or less is considered acceptable for most engines. Common Causes of Leak Down

Several factors can contribute to a leak down issue. Worn piston rings are a common culprit, as they can lead to compression loss and oil consumption. Valve seat issues or damaged valves can also result in leaks, affecting the engine’s performance. When to Perform a Leak Down Test

A leak down test is an essential diagnostic tool, particularly when an engine exhibits loss of power, excessive oil consumption, or abnormal noises. It is also recommended as part of a comprehensive engine inspection, especially for older engines or those with high mileage.
